Rangers legend Ally McCoist believes that Manchester United could still steal a great deal by signing Antonio Conte from Tottenham Hostpur.
Things are not going easy for Manchester United as the club is looking to sign a permanent manager. Numerous managers have been reportedly interviewed and discussed, but not all of them have the desired qualities that the United board needs.
With Ralf Rangnick destined to move to the club counselor role, a new manager will take over the helm at Old Trafford. Coaches like Ajax’s Erik ten Hag and PSG’s Mauricio Pochettino have been the key targets but there is one man who could turn the entire story upside down.
Manchester United was rumored to be heavy favorites to land the former Inter Milan manager Antonio Conte. Things were looking smooth until the last moment when Tottenham Hotspur sneaked in to sign Conte last summer.
Although Manchester United has a slim chance to sign the Italian manager, Tottenham, and Antonio Conte are currently going through a rough patch. There are many challenges to deal with and the manager is asking for more support from the club, which has been looking hard to come by.
Ally McCoist believes that this could be the opportunity Manchester United can exploit and lay their hands on one of the most tactically sound managers in world football right now.

While having a chat with FourFourTwo, Ally McCoist said:
“I think United missed the boat by not appointing Conte at the end of last year, and in normal circumstances, you would think that ship had sailed, however, nothing surprises you in football. You hear the rumors that Mauricio Pochettino wants to go back to Spurs, and doesn’t fancy United, so I wouldn’t rule out Conte going to United.”
“The one thing Conte wants is financial backing, and I am not sure he is happy with what he is getting at Spurs. He has done a few strange interviews and made a few comments that would indicate that this is the case. United have great players, but they are not a great team, and I think Conte could help mold them into that. It is a time for real change.”
McCoist also believes that Manchester United should also be targeting two LaLiga winning coaches- Zinadine Zidane and Diego Simeone.
